Sinopsis

In "A Miscellany of Men," G. K. Chesterton presents a collection of essays that delve into a rich tapestry of human experience, illustrating his signature blend of wit and wisdom. The work, written in Chesterton's characteristic exuberant style, employs vivid imagery and incisive argumentation to explore diverse topics, from philosophy to the nature of man. The literary context of this collection situates it within the early 20th century, a time marked by social upheaval and philosophical questioning, inviting readers to ponder the complexities of humanity through Chesterton's thought-provoking lens. G. K. Chesterton, an English writer, philosopher, and theologian, became a prominent figure in literary circles due to his keen insights and distinctive voice. His background in journalism and his deep-rooted interest in the mysteries of faith and humanity profoundly influenced his writings. The essays in this collection reflect his admiration for the commonplace and his belief in the extraordinary potential of the human spirit, shaped by his experiences in a rapidly changing world. "A Miscellany of Men" is an essential read for those seeking to understand the interplay between humanity's virtues and vices. Chesterton's engaging prose and philosophical musings invite readers to reflect on their perceptions of the world, making this collection a timeless exploration of the intricacies of being human.

    White Nights tells the story of a young, solitary 'dreamer' living in St. Petersburg who, during the city's ethereal 'white nights,' encounters a distressed young woman named Nastenka. Over the course of four consecutive nights, he falls deeply in love with her as they share their lives and dreams, but their burgeoning connection is complicated by Nastenka's prior commitment to another man, leading to a poignant exploration of love, hope, and the pain of unfulfilled longing.

    In late October 2006, one of the most spectacular kidnapping cases of the younger past had come to end, when Natascha Kampusch freed herself after being held captive in a hidden cellar (near Vienna, Austria) for more than eight years. Media companies from all over the world came to cover her life story, which has taken quite some twists since then. The result: two autobiographies, a feature film, several documentaries and hundreds of interviews – all within a decade.
    
    "10 Years of Freedom" offers us an insight into the impact such a nightmarish captivity has on a young woman's life. It tells the story of a naive victim, that had to learn to cope with the real world after being locked away for her whole youth. The author spans a wide range of themes from her first days in freedom and the turbulent times after gaining it again to a never-ending trauma, which she will have to deal with for the rest of her life. Natascha declares that she wasn't prepared to be a public figure after all, but was suddenly confronted with a heavy and controversial media coverage (including speculations by reporters regarding Stockholm syndrome and roleplaying, along with being labelled "cellar girl" and "sex slave"). Also, wild conspiracy theories gained popularity, resulting in several trials and review boards (including police and FBI investigations). Despite everything, she found certain ways to reconnect with her family and even founded/initiated several charity projects (e.g. the creation of a children's ward in Sri Lanka or the support of PETA, an organisation for animal rights).

    “Will give readers a feeling for what it was like to fight in the Global War on Terror and the kind of young people who stepped forward to do it.” —On Point: The Journal of Army HistoryKelly Eads joined the 101st Airborne Division soon after 9/eleven, his experience reflecting the patriotism and commitment of so many young men and women who responded to the attack. He deployed to Iraq twice with the 2nd Battalion, 502nd Infantry Regiment.Early in their deployment to Iraq, the 2nd Battalion brought the fight directly to the enemy by setting up patrol bases in the local areas where they lived and operated. Soon they built a reputation for themselves, becoming known to the enemy as the Black Hearts—The 502nd had been distinguished on the battlefield by black hearts on their helmets since World War II. Their Scout Platoon became known as Painted Guns due to their practice of camouflaging their rifles.During Eads’ deployments, the battalion would experience thousands of Improvised Explosive Devices and firefights. They would spend countless hours in blistering 120-degree desert heat, controlling roads and preventing enemy freedom of movement; and would dedicate months to hunting enemy mortar teams and terror cells.With the help of Dan Morgan, an Infantry officer who deployed multiple times to Iraq and Afghanistan as a commander and operations officer, Eads takes the reader on a rollercoaster of combat experiences during the hunt for the most violent terrorist in Iraq, Abū Muṣʻab Zarqāwī, bringing to life the painstaking and horrid details of combat in a sectarian war. He tells the story of the soldiers’ camaraderie, built through adversity, and the love of family that sustained them.
